Output 7ff6b8238591a43ad0a111afa2466f2d6f4448c84d4bd636078046038a61fa8e:1

value
584074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b7ebcfafbf29e1af4e8da0b019d2d13df11c92 OP_EQUAL
address
3QuqtLHhStAeBrn2UoRrSLSSc4CFvN8XYR
transaction
7ff6b8238591a43ad0a111afa2466f2d6f4448c84d4bd636078046038a61fa8e
spent
true